Coronavirus Omicron variant, vaccine, and case numbers in the United States: Jan. 31, 2023

Here’s the latest data, updated on Jan. 31:
Positive tests: 102,310,636
Patient deaths: 1,107,855
Total vaccine doses distributed: 953,826,425
Total vaccine administered: 668,814,259
Patients who’ve received the first dose: 268,927,705
Patients who’ve received the second dose: 229,619,755
% of population fully vaccinated (both doses, not including boosters): 69.2%
% of population with an updated (bivalent) booster dose: 15.5%
% tied to Omicron variant: 100%
% tied to Other: 0%
